Are you looking for Full Day Amman City Tour ? Explore the City Tour of Amman, Jordan and have the chance to spend your time visiting Amman’s must-see City sightseeing like Amman Citadel and the Roman Amphitheater then experience Amman’s downtown walk and shopping.

We stayed at the Crown Plaza Amman and asked the hotel for a recommendation for a driver for a half day tour. They recommended Retaj Rental cars and Limos. We were lucky enough to get the best driver in Jordan, Mohamed Abu Saad. Professional, knowledgeable and fearless in traffic, Mohamed showed us the sites we requested and made suggestions about others.

We visited the Citadel, then the Roman Theater. Mohamad knew the right panoramic spot for pictures of me and my partner with the Roman Theater in the background. Next stop was the restaurant, Zajal, where we had a wonderful dinner of local specialties. Don’t miss the upside down dish, Maqluba, a slow cooked mixture of chicken, vegetables and rice. It’s cooked in a pot and then with great fanfare, turned upside down and removed from the pot onto a platter. It’s a wow at this restaurant, especially as served by Ashraf. Shopping for embroidered fabrics and spices rounded out our first day in Amman.
